Celebrate Your Success
Monday, January 18th, 2010It is often the case that mums feel like life is one long treadmill of chores, work and planning. We forget to enjoy many aspects of life such as finding time to spend with the family and taking much-needed time-out from the grindstone!
It is also true that mums don’t give themselves enough credit for the good work they do and the success they achieve in life. So here are a few typical events in life that call for the occasional ‘Time Out Treat’ (in no particular order):
- Getting the housework done on the day you planned to do it. TREAT: a cup of tea and your favourite biscuit with your feet up.
- Earning a promotion at work. TREAT: a night out with your partner or friends (without the kids!)
- Getting round to booking the car in for an overdue service. TREAT: A quick catch up on the phone with a friend.
- Helping your child understand their homework topic and they achieve an ‘A Grade’ as a result. TREAT: Quality time together.
- Winning a new contract for your business. TREAT: A mini facial at your local beauty salon.
- Helping a friend with a personal issue. TREAT: A long soak in the bathtub! (more…)
